Climate overview of Belmont

Temperatures in Belmont, California, United States of America, shift moderately through the seasons. The warmest month is September at 25°C (77°F), and the coolest is December at 15°C (59°F).

Rainfall is modest, totalling around 414 mm (16 in) annually. The city experiences a distinct dry season from April to November, with warm summers and mild winters. December tends to be the wettest month. Sunshine peaks in May, when the city sees around 10.8 hours of sunshine per day.

Monthly Temperature in Belmont

The weather in Belmont changes moderately throughout the year, offering enough variation to appreciate each season. Average maximum daytime temperatures range from a comfortable 25°C (77°F) in September, the warmest time of the year, to a moderate 15°C (59°F) during cooler months like December.

At night, you can expect temperatures ranging from 14°C (57°F) in September to around 5°C (41°F) during December.

Rainfall in Belmont

Belmont maintains relatively dry conditions year-round, recording average annual precipitation of 414 mm (16 in). Significant seasonal changes in precipitation occur throughout the year. In the wettest month, December it receives moderate rainfall, averaging 99 mm (3.9 in) of precipitation, recorded across 12 rainy days. Sunshine Hours in Belmont

Seasonal changes in sunshine hours are quite dramatic in Belmont. While May receives considerable daily sunshine with up to 10.8 hours, December marks the darkest time of the year, where sunshine is scarce with only 5.3 hours of sunlight per day.

Water Temperature in Belmont

The mean water temperature over the year ranges from 12°C (54°F) in January to 14°C (57°F) in June.

Best Time to Visit Belmont

Conditions in Belmont are generally most comfortable in May, June, July, August, September and October. They are typically least comfortable in January, February and December.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: May, June, July, August, September and October
  • Warmest weather: June, July, August and September
  • Most sunshine: April, May, June and July
  • Fewest rainy days: June, July, August and September
  • Seasonal pattern: A distinct dry season from April to November, with warm summers and mild winters
